Overview

Oilfield pumping units are the most visible components of artificial lift systems in oil production, accounting for approximately 80% of all artificial lift installations globally. These robust mechanical systems serve as surface drive mechanisms that convert the rotational motion of prime movers (typically electric motors) into the vertical reciprocating motion needed to operate downhole sucker rod pumps. The modern pumping unit evolved from early cable-tool rigs, with standardized designs emerging in the 1920s. Contemporary units range from small conventional units for shallow wells to massive long-stroke units for deep, high-volume applications. Their reliability and relatively simple maintenance make them particularly suitable for mature oilfields and marginal wells where continuous production is essential.

Structure and Working Principle

A conventional beam pumping unit consists of several key components: a base, sampson post, walking beam, horsehead, counterbalance, gear reducer, and prime mover. The gear reducer converts the high-speed rotation from the motor to low-speed, high-torque output that drives the crank arms. These crank arms, combined with the pitman arms, create the oscillating motion of the walking beam, which in turn moves the polished rod connected to the downhole pump. The counterbalance system (either mechanical weights or pneumatic/hydraulic systems) plays a crucial role in reducing the power requirements by storing energy during the upstroke and releasing it during the downstroke. Modern units increasingly incorporate smart controls that adjust speed and stroke parameters based on real-time well conditions, significantly improving energy efficiency and production optimization.

Key Features

Modern oilfield pumping units offer several technological advancements over traditional designs. Variable frequency drives (VFDs) allow precise speed control, reducing energy consumption by 15-40% compared to conventional units. Tapered beam designs and high-strength alloy materials enable lighter yet more durable constructions capable of handling greater loads. Advanced monitoring systems now integrate IoT capabilities, providing real-time data on dynamometer cards, load conditions, and performance metrics. Many units feature corrosion-resistant coatings and sealed bearing systems for operations in harsh environments, including offshore applications. The growing adoption of long-stroke units (up to 384-inch strokes) has significantly improved efficiency in deep and viscous oil applications by reducing the number of stress cycles on rod strings.

Application Areas

Pumping units find their primary application in onshore oilfields, particularly in mature basins where reservoir pressure has declined below the level needed for natural flow. They are especially prevalent in North American shale plays, Middle Eastern heavy oil fields, and Russian conventional reservoirs. Units are sized according to well depth and anticipated production volumes, with API specifications defining standard classifications. Specialized applications include coalbed methane production, where low-profile units are deployed, and environmentally sensitive areas that require zero-emission hydraulic or solar-powered units. In enhanced oil recovery operations, pumping units often work in conjunction with injection systems, requiring precise synchronization and monitoring capabilities to maintain optimal reservoir pressure and production balance.

Maintenance and Precautions

Proper maintenance is critical for pumping unit longevity and safe operation. A comprehensive maintenance program should include monthly lubrication of all bearings (using high-temperature grease for gear reducers), quarterly inspection of structural welds and fasteners, and annual alignment checks. Vibration analysis can detect early signs of gear or bearing wear before catastrophic failures occur. Operators must implement strict safety protocols including lockout/tagout procedures during maintenance. Common failure points include cracked gear teeth from shock loads, worn pitman arm bearings, and polished rod stuffing box leaks. In cold climates, special attention must be paid to lubricant viscosity and potential ice accumulation on moving parts. Modern predictive maintenance systems using vibration sensors and thermal imaging can significantly reduce unplanned downtime.

B2B Procurement Guide

When procuring pumping units, buyers should first conduct a thorough analysis of well parameters including depth, fluid characteristics, and expected production profile. API 11E standards provide essential specifications for unit sizing and rating. Key purchasing considerations include gear reducer quality (preferably API-certified), beam design (conventional vs. reverse mark), and counterbalance type (mechanical vs. air-balanced). Leading manufacturers offer customization options such as corrosion-resistant coatings for sour service, explosion-proof motors for hazardous areas, and SCADA-ready control systems. Total cost of ownership calculations should factor in energy efficiency ratings, expected maintenance costs, and local service availability. For large orders, modular designs can reduce transportation costs, while standardization across a field simplifies spare parts inventory management. Warranty terms (typically 1-3 years) and after-sales support capabilities should be carefully evaluated.
